Beyond the Sticker Shock: What You're Really Paying For

A 3 kilowatt (kW) solar system is a popular entry point for many households. It's sized well for average energy consumption, often covering a significant portion of daytime electricity needs. When you see a price quote, it typically bundles several critical components:

According to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ory (NREL), soft costs like installation, permitting, and customer acquisition now make up a major portion of the total system price. This is why choosing an experienced provider is a financial decision, not just an installation one.

The True Cost Breakdown of a 3 Kilowatt Solar System

Let's put some typical numbers on the table. Prices vary by region, roof complexity, and component quality. As of 2024, a ballpark figure for a fully installed 3kW system in markets like Germany or California might range from $6,000 to $9,000 USD (€5,500 to €8,300) before incentives.

Cost Component Approx. Percentage of Total What It Covers
Equipment (Panels, Inverter, Racking) 50-60% Physical hardware quality and performance ratings.
Installation Labor & Operations 20-30% Professional design, installation, and project management.
Permits, Interconnection, Inspection 10-15% Ensuring the system is legal, safe, and grid-compliant.
Sales & Overhead 5-10% Customer service, warranties, and company sustainability.

After applying incentives like the U.S. federal Investment Tax Credit (ITC) or Germany's EEG feed-in tariff benefits, the net investment decreases significantly, accelerating your payback period.

From Price to Value: The Long-Term Equation

This is where the conversation shifts from cost to value. A cheaper system using subpar inverters or thin mounting rails might save you 10% upfront but could lead to 30% more in repair costs or energy loss over 15 years. The value is measured in:

  • Energy Independence: Reducing your reliance on the volatile utility grid.
  • Longevity: Premium components often come with 25+ year performance warranties.
  • Monitoring & Control: Can you see your production in real-time? Optimize self-consumption?

A Real-World Case: The Smith Family in Hamburg

Let's illustrate with a real scenario. The Smith family in Hamburg, Germany, installed a 3.2kW solar system in early 2023. Their primary goal was to reduce their rising electricity bills and gain some energy security.

  • System: 3.2kW high-efficiency panels + a hybrid inverter.
  • Upfront Cost: €8,200 before subsidies.
  • Key Addition: They opted for a Highjoule HomeSmart 5.0 kWh battery as part of a phased plan.
  • Result: In the first year, their solar system produced 3,100 kWh. Without storage, they would have self-consumed about 30% directly. With the Highjoule system's intelligent load management, they increased self-consumption to over 70%. Their annual electricity bill dropped from €1,150 to €280—a 75% reduction. The battery allowed them to power essential loads during a brief winter grid outage, adding a layer of resilience they hadn't fully valued initially.

This case shows how the "price" evolved into "value," encompassing savings, security, and independence. Data from the Fraunhofer ISE consistently shows that increasing self-consumption is the most financially beneficial path for solar owners in many European markets today.
